当前位置: 首页 > news >正文

网站做任务 炸金花静态网站制作流程

网站做任务 炸金花,静态网站制作流程,长沙网站排名,wordpress去掉tag标签目录 1、新建项目 2、单工程项目创建 3、多工程项目创建 4、添加子工程#xff08;基于多工程目录结构#xff09; 5、 .pro文件 1、新建项目 切换到“编辑”界面#xff0c;点击菜单栏中的“文件”-“新建文件或项目” 2、单工程项目创建 只有一个工程的项目#…目录 1、新建项目 2、单工程项目创建  3、多工程项目创建 4、添加子工程基于多工程目录结构 5、 .pro文件 1、新建项目 切换到“编辑”界面点击菜单栏中的“文件”-“新建文件或项目” 2、单工程项目创建  只有一个工程的项目新建模板时就只用在“项目”-“Application”中选最右边的一栏有该模板的解释说明。按照需求创建对应的应用程序在此我们创建一个最常用的带UI的qt应用程序作为示范。 选择“Qt Widget Application”点击“Choose”按钮进行创建。设置项目名称与项目路径如图所示。设置完成后点击“下一步”。 因为我们使用了集成安装包QtCreator的环境都已经自动安装好了不用配置Kit可以直接点击下一步。如果在当前页面“下一步”按钮被禁用了则代表需要配置Kit。详细配置可以看该章节第四点。 配置类信息设置类名与编译文件等的名称点击下一步。注建议类名与头文件、源文件、ui文件的名称与大小写保持一致。如图所示。 项目建立完成。该界面可以查看即将生成的所有文件与路径。因为是单工程项目不需要配置“作为子项目添加到项目中”“添加到版本控制系统”如果有需要可以选择。注:.pro文件是qt的配置文件。 3、多工程项目创建 要创建一个多工程的项目首先要建一个总的项目文件夹作为根项目。 “文件”-“新建文件或项目”-“其他项目”-“子目录项目”-“Choose”。可以看到右边选中“子目录项目”后右边的解释。 设置项目路径与总配置文件名称。 点击下一步可以看到即将生成的目录该目录只生成一个.pro作为总配置文件。 点击“完成添加子项目”对子项目进行添加步骤与创建单项目目录步骤基本一致唯一不同的是需要配置“汇总”-“作为子项目添加到项目中”选择刚才创建的根项目点击“完成”即可。 创建成功后目录结构如图所示。可以看到总项目目录“MulPrj”下存在一个子项目目录“Projrct_1”,“Project_1”下存在该项目的配置文件与.h/.cpp等文件。 第一个创建的工程应该为Application项目可作为启动项。 点击运行程序显示窗口。 4、添加子工程基于多工程目录结构 添加子工程有两个方法。 点击多工程项目目录结构的根项目右键-“新子项目”进行子项目的添加。 点击“文件”-“新建文件或项目”。 但是不论哪种方法进入模板选择界面后都需要选择“Library”-“C库”。 进入子项目的创建。 勾选需要使用到的模块一般勾选图中框起来的三个。 仍然让项目名称与.h/.cpp文件名称保持一致。 “作为子项目添加到项目中”仍然选择根项目然后点击“完成”。 此时的目录结构如下 文件夹下的目录结构如下 5、 .pro文件 在多工程项目中存在多个.pro文件大致可以分为三类 根项目.pro例如MulPrj.pro用来控制所有子项目。 在这里我们只关注“SUBDIRS”是根项目的固定写法用来声明工程目录集的需要添加或删除工程都可以在这里进行删除对应的工程名称保存后qt自动删除树目录结构下的对应工程。 注释之后可以看到目录结构下的工程都不见了。 也可以指定到目录文件夹下的.pro在.pro与工程文件家名称不相同时使用。 启动项.pro例如Project_1.pro作为启动项与子工程的配置有一些不同。Lib子工程.pro例如Project_2.pro作为创建时以library作为模板创建的工程。 #------------------------------------------------- # #ProjectcreatedbyQtCreator2023-03-03T14:27:35 # #-------------------------------------------------QTcoregui#“QT”是使用的QT库从向导创建中可以看出默认包含gui与core。如果不使用则生成的为QT-coregui。这里是“”代表两个都使用。greaterThan(QT_MAJOR_VERSION,4):QTwidgetsTARGETProject_1 #生成.so目标名称不做修饰不用添加.so自动生成名称.so。如TARGET Project_change 生成的.so为“Project_change.so” DESTDIR ../Bin#指定.so的生成路径 TEMPLATEapp#固定写法 主工程为app子工程为lib#Thefollowingdefinemakesyourcompileremitwarningsifyouuse #anyfeatureofQtwhichhasbeenmarkedasdeprecated(theexactwarnings #dependonyourcompiler).Pleaseconsultthedocumentationofthe #deprecatedAPIinordertoknowhowtoportyourcodeawayfromit. DEFINESQT_DEPRECATED_WARNINGS #预定义头#YoucanalsomakeyourcodefailtocompileifyouusedeprecatedAPIs. #Inordertodoso,uncommentthefollowingline. #YoucanalsoselecttodisabledeprecatedAPIsonlyuptoacertainversionofQt. #DEFINESQT_DISABLE_DEPRECATED_BEFORE0x060000#disablesalltheAPIsdeprecatedbeforeQt6.0.0CONFIGc11SOURCES\ main.cpp\ Project_1.cppHEADERS\ Project_1.hFORMS\ Project_1.ui#Defaultrulesfordeployment. qnx:target.path/tmp/$${TARGET}/bin else:unix:!android:target.path/opt/$${TARGET}/bin !isEmpty(target.path):INSTALLStarget在pro中配置目标路径后在“项目”-“概要”中取消勾选“shadow build”让makefile默认生成在该项目.pro所在路径。
http://www.hkea.cn/news/14522914/

相关文章:

  • 合肥网站建设怎么做2014年沈阳建设银行网站
  • 怎么做企业网站推广ASP.NET实用网站开发 课后答案
  • 深圳 高端 建站公司网站主机托管
  • 个人网站建设规划表手机网站建设外包
  • 网站的外链是什么wordpress设置邮箱插件
  • 常州 做网站qq快速登录入口
  • 杭州p2p网站开发商网站开发软件和工具ide和编辑器
  • 牡丹区住房和城乡建设局网站重庆网站建设解决方案及流程
  • 开网站建设中国建筑100强企业名单
  • 做卖挖掘机的网站微信网页版登录手机版下载
  • 淘宝联盟怎样做新增网站推广织梦网站支付安装
  • 网页设计与网站开发素材2015微信网站开发
  • 河南国控建设集团网站做视频网站需要多少上传
  • 凤阳县建设局网站大众拆车件网上商城
  • 公司网站建设基本流程图菜鸟教程网站开发
  • 最专业的营销网站建设阳泉推广型网站建设
  • 360建站工具办公室设计理念简短范文
  • 广告策划案而的跟地seo排名点击软件
  • 网站制作怎么学去哪学做跨境电商的人才网站
  • 连云港网站制作老外做的中国方言网站
  • 鑫迪建站系统青海中小企业网站建设
  • 如何自己创办一个网站工商银行建设银行招商银行网站
  • 网站不备案备案全网营销国际系统
  • 六安市城市建设档案馆网站wordpress国内案例
  • 炫酷网站推荐出货入货库存的软件
  • 潍坊网站建设策划方案想做个自己的网站
  • wordpress图片链接原图神马排名seo
  • 企业网站设计总结数字博物馆网站建设
  • 东莞建外贸企业网站外链优化
  • 网站建设公司做网站要多少费用什么网站做专利检索报告